Vitamin A

Feb 27 2011

Vitamin A helps in development of good vision and healthy skin. It’s also responsible for  maintaining healthy bones, teeth, and mucous membranes.
A deficiency in vitamin A can lead to an increased chance of blindness.
Food rich in Vitamin A
*Animal food:
-Liver, eggs, milk, butter, margarine, cheese
*Vegetable sources as Carotene
-Carrots, sweet potato, capsicum pepper (red), spinach, curly kale, watercress, apricots.
Toxicity
The body converts beta-carotene into vitamin A on an as-needed basic, so toxicity is not  likely for this vitamin. However; eating large amounts of vitamin A can make the skin appear  orange.  Too much vitamin A can also result in hypervitaminosis, which includes symptoms  such as pains in the bones headaches, diarrhea, and blurry vision.  Generally, vitamin A  toxicity is more likely if vitamin is taken in large doses for an extended amount of time.
